Basics of the Python Language

First and foremost, let’s take a look at the basics of Python language. There are three things that set Python apart from other programming languages: syntax, readability, and usage.

  • First, the syntax of Python is extremely clear and readable. If you’ve ever worked with a language that is more cryptic or less “human-readable,” you’ll know how helpful this can be. Python uses whitespace to indicate where blocks of code begin and end, making it easy to spot where one part of your code ends and another begins. You’ll also find that the syntax for writing code in Python is relatively straightforward. Because Python is designed for Non-Programmers, it has a very intuitive syntax. And, thanks to its readable syntax, Python code is also very easy to debug.
  • Second, Python is a general-purpose language. This means that it can be applied to a variety of different scenarios and use cases. In fact, it can be used to solve pretty much any programming problem. This is in stark contrast to more specialized languages, which are typically designed for only one particular application.
  • Third, Python was designed with ease of use in mind. This is evident in the fact that Python can be used to solve a huge array of problems, but is also very easy to learn and use. It’s a great language to start with if you’re new to programming, but it’s also a powerful language that experienced developers can use to solve complex problems.

Working with Data Structures

As a language that was designed to solve a variety of problems, Python has a wide variety of data structures built in. This includes a range of basic data structures, such as lists and sets, as well as more complex ones, such as dictionaries.

  • Lists: Lists are one of the most fundamental data structures in Python. They are similar to arrays in other languages, such as C++ and Java. Lists are used to store a list of values in a single variable and can be accessed via an index. Lists can be used to store a variety of different data types, including strings and numbers. When working with lists, you can use the indices to access the values. For example, if a list has three values, you can access the second one by using index 2.
  • Sets: Sets are a data structure designed to store a set of distinct values, such as words in a document. You can use sets to avoid duplicates in a list or to find the union or intersection of multiple lists. Unlike lists, a set can only store one instance of each value; if you try to add a value that has already been added to the set, it will be ignored.
  • Dictionaries: Another data structure that you’ll find useful when working with Python is the dictionary. As the name suggests, a dictionary is used to store a collection of key-value pairs. A dictionary is often used to store data that can change, as the values are not ordered and can be added, removed, and edited at any time. Data structures are essential in programming, as they enable you to store and organize data in a way that makes it easy to access and manipulate. They’re helpful for organizing complex data, such as game data, or any situation where you need to store a lot of information in a single place.

Python Libraries and Frameworks

As you’ve probably noticed, Python is a robust and feature-rich language. But, that’s not all it can do. Python also has an expansive library of functions that you can use. Python libraries are collections of pre-written code that you can import and use in your own projects. There are more than 100,000 different Python libraries, covering a wide variety of topics. Libraries are helpful for quickly getting a project up and running, as well as for saving time and effort. They can also be used to tackle a wide variety of problems.

Another helpful tool when programming in Python is a framework. A framework is a system or architecture that can be used as the basis for building applications. Some of the most popular Python frameworks include Django and Flask. Frameworks are helpful in that they provide built-in tools and features, as well as a pre-determined structure for building your code. This can make programming faster and easier, and it makes it easier to write clean code.
